接口 VirtualServiceOuterClass.HTTPFaultInjection.DelayOrBuilder

    • 方法详细资料

      • getPercent

        @Deprecated
        int getPercent()
        已过时。
        istio.networking.v1alpha3.HTTPFaultInjection.Delay.percent is deprecated. See networking/v1alpha3/virtual_service.proto;l=1742
         Percentage of requests on which the delay will be injected (0-100).
         Use of integer `percent` value is deprecated. Use the double `percentage`
         field instead.
         
        int32 percent = 1 [deprecated = true];
        返回:
        The percent.
      • hasFixedDelay

        boolean hasFixedDelay()
         Add a fixed delay before forwarding the request. Format:
         1h/1m/1s/1ms. MUST be >=1ms.
         
        .google.protobuf.Duration fixed_delay = 2 [(.google.api.field_behavior) = REQUIRED];
        返回:
        Whether the fixedDelay field is set.
      • getFixedDelay

        com.google.protobuf.Duration getFixedDelay()
         Add a fixed delay before forwarding the request. Format:
         1h/1m/1s/1ms. MUST be >=1ms.
         
        .google.protobuf.Duration fixed_delay = 2 [(.google.api.field_behavior) = REQUIRED];
        返回:
        The fixedDelay.
      • getFixedDelayOrBuilder

        com.google.protobuf.DurationOrBuilder getFixedDelayOrBuilder()
         Add a fixed delay before forwarding the request. Format:
         1h/1m/1s/1ms. MUST be >=1ms.
         
        .google.protobuf.Duration fixed_delay = 2 [(.google.api.field_behavior) = REQUIRED];
      • hasExponentialDelay

        boolean hasExponentialDelay()
         $hide_from_docs
         
        .google.protobuf.Duration exponential_delay = 3;
        返回:
        Whether the exponentialDelay field is set.
      • getExponentialDelay

        com.google.protobuf.Duration getExponentialDelay()
         $hide_from_docs
         
        .google.protobuf.Duration exponential_delay = 3;
        返回:
        The exponentialDelay.
      • getExponentialDelayOrBuilder

        com.google.protobuf.DurationOrBuilder getExponentialDelayOrBuilder()
         $hide_from_docs
         
        .google.protobuf.Duration exponential_delay = 3;
      • hasPercentage

        boolean hasPercentage()
         Percentage of requests on which the delay will be injected.
         
        .istio.networking.v1alpha3.Percent percentage = 5;
        返回:
        Whether the percentage field is set.
      • getPercentage

        VirtualServiceOuterClass.Percent getPercentage()
         Percentage of requests on which the delay will be injected.
         
        .istio.networking.v1alpha3.Percent percentage = 5;
        返回:
        The percentage.